Notable Birthdays for April 22
Published in History & Quotes
Those born on this date include:
- Spanish Queen Isabella I, who funded the first voyage of Christopher Columbus to the New World, in 1451
- English novelist Henry Fielding in 1707
- German philosopher Immanuel Kant in 1724
- Vladimir Ilyich Lenin, leader of Russia's 1917 Communist revolution, in 1870
- novelist Vladimir Nabokov in 1899
- pioneer nuclear physicist J. Robert Oppenheimer in 1904
- actor Eddie Albert in 1906
- violin virtuoso Yehudi Menhin in 1916
- jazz bass player Charles Mingus in 1922
- actress Charlotte Rae in 1926 (age 88)
- TV producer Aaron Spelling in 1923
- singer Glen Campbell in 1936 (age 78)
- actor Jack Nicholson in 1937 (age 77)
- businessman and balloon-flight record setter Steve Fossett in 1944
- filmmaker John Waters in 1946 (age 68)
- rock guitarist and singer Peter Frampton in 1950 (age 64)
- actors Marilyn Chambers in 1952 and Ryan Stiles in 1959 (age 55)
- comedian/TV host Byron Allen in 1961 (age 53)
- and actor Chris Makepeace in 1964 (age 50).
